The Collective with Mark Hein

This episode was aired Sunday, 01/25/26 3-4 pm PST as we welcome author, artist, and Jungian psychotherapist, Mark Hein, as we deconstruct fear, chat about his work in The White Picket Fence: Stories of Individuality as Rebelliousness, and more. We discuss fear and how it is the root of many unhealthy behaviors.

MARK HEIN, the father of four adult children, has enjoyed careers as a college professor, a newspaper editor, and a Jungian psychotherapist. Besides several poems, plays, and stories, and a series of books on adult learning, he has published one novel — Father Dream (shortlisted for the 2022 Novel London Prize).
His second novel — House of Secrets, House of Lies — is due out this fall.
Now 81 and mostly retired, Mark writes and paints at his home
in Topanga Canyon.
